Going to throw in my tuppenceworth here-
I've had both and there is a big difference. Paul's pedals sound nicer on more settings than the Dano. The Dano can be dialled in to approximate the tone of some of the Timmy's sounds, but I don't think it's the same.
The difference may be subtle but it's there.
A bigger factor though is the PAIN IN THE ASS controls on the Dano. Big turn off.
I know that the damage has been done, just hope that most tonehounds will realise that Paul's pedals are not only better sounding but way, way better built, and ultimately worth the money.
